Review of The Big Sleep (1946) by Jenny Z — 16 Jul 2008
Ahh. If only I understood what was going on in this movie at all... the words "convoluted plot" come to mind; but that is an understatment. Call me dense but I had more than a little diifficulty following the plot and perhaps would gain a better understanding on another viewing.
For that reason, I found myself not very invested in the characters much at all. I will say though that the film's noir roots and headliners, bogie and bacall, certainly made me want to finish this film, if at all.
The screenplay, which boasts William Faulkner among others, is certainly sharp and witty.
